Frequently asked questions

It's software for pricing a job line by line, with quantities, rates and cost codes in one place. With BuildPass you estimate in a familiar spreadsheet, then carry those numbers straight into budget, schedule of values and programme without re-keying.

Yes. Import an Excel or CSV workbook and BuildPass reads it intelligently, picking the line-item tab over the summary tab so you start from the detail, not the totals.

BuildPass detects the cost type of each line, whether labour, material, subcontract or equipment, and smart-matches the right cost code, so coding is a quick confirm. Rates from your library carry their own cost-type classification to keep things consistent.

Yes. The estimate feeds budget, schedule of values and programme directly, so the figure you priced is the figure you track, with a link back to where it came from.
